Atomic clocks require a consistent voltage to maintain the radio receiver. Even if the clock face looks visible, low batteries can prevent the "Atomic" sync from working. Quick Reference Specs Model: SPC373 Power Source: 2 x AA Batteries

: If the display is glitchy, use a paperclip to press the RESET button on the back. This wipes current settings and forces a fresh search for the atomic signal.
